.mm-menu {
  --mm-color-border: #000000;
  --mm-border-color: #000000;
  --mm-color-background: white;
  --mm-color-text: $base-text-color;
  --mm-color-button: #000000;
  border-inline-end: 2px solid #000000;
  border-color: var(--this-color, #000000);
}

.mm-menu .mm-navbar {
  border-width: 3px;
}

.mm-menu .mm-listitem::after {
  border-bottom-width: 3px;
}

.mm-menu .menu-name--main,
.mm-menu .menu-name--responsive-extra-menu {
  font-weight: 600;
  text-transform: uppercase;
}

.mm-menu .menu-name--categorie-menu + .menu-name--responsive-extra-menu,
.mm-menu .menu-name--responsive-extra-menu + .menu-name--about {
  margin-top: 18px;
}

.mm-menu .mm-btn.mm-btn_next.mm-listitem__btn {
  display: none;
}

.mm-menu #block-destudio-theme-search-content--mmenu {
  margin: 13.5px;
}

.mm-menu ul.mm-listview {
  display: flex;
  flex-direction: column;
}

.mm-menu ul.mm-listview .menu-name--main:first-of-type {
  order: -2;
}

.mm-menu ul.mm-listview .menu-name--categorie-menu {
  order: -1;
}

header a {
  color: inherit;
}

header .region__header {
  position: relative;
  font-size: 17px;
}

header .region__header::after, header .region__header::before {
  border-inline-start: 2px solid #000000;
  display: block;
  grid-column: 4;
  grid-row: 1/3;
  height: 77px;
  width: 1em;
  pointer-events: none;
}

header .region__header::after {
  grid-column: -3;
}

@media (min-width: 720px) {
  header .region__header::before, header .region__header::after {
    content: '';
  }
}

header .block__search,
header .block-destudio-theme-search-content {
  --input-background: transparent;
  --input-border: none;
  padding-top: 0.7em;
}

header .block__search input,
header .block-destudio-theme-search-content input {
  border-bottom: 2px solid #000000;
}

.view__cinema-masonry .view__content .masonry__item::before {
  content: none;
}

a.ck-button {
  min-inline-size: auto;
  inline-size: auto;
  max-inline-size: none;
  padding-inline: 9px;
}

.block-destudio-theme-logo-vlaamse-overheid {
  max-inline-size: 200px;
  margin-block-end: 13.5px;
}

footer#footer {
  font-weight: bold;
}

footer#footer a {
  color: inherit;
}

footer#footer .region__footer > * {
  border-block-start: 2px solid #000000;
  padding-block-start: 18px;
}

/*# sourceMappingURL=theme.css.map */
